Caption:
This historic photograph, captured in the late 1960s, depicts a mother holding her young child, who exhibits the characteristic maculopapular rash associated with smallpox infection. The image was recorded on the fourth day of the child’s rash. The scene took place in an unspecified area of the town of Fria in the West African country of Guinea.
